    Shael Polakow-Suransky

    Shael Polakow-Suransky (born January 10, 1972) is the president of the Bank Street College of Education.[1] Previously, he was the New York City Department of Education Chief Academic Officer and Senior Deputy Chancellor.[2][3][4]

    Early years and education

    Polakow-Suransky was born in Witbank, South Africa, where his parents, Valerie Polakow and Leonard Suransky, were anti-apartheid activists.[2][5]

    In 1973, the family immigrated to Michigan.[2] Shael attended Ann Arbor's alternative Community High School.[2][3] In high school, Shael Polakow-Suransky paired his fellow students with younger children in a peer-education program that promoted conversations about tolerance; the program spread throughout his school district.[2] He spent his senior year conducting an independent study in Durban, South Africa, at the height of the anti-Apartheid movement.
